Iv'e just discovered a way to recieve two rings of gaxx without cheating with editors. Or get the ring without having to fight the demiliche.

When you fight Kangaxx you can pickpocket him when he rises from his box.
I had Jan wearing boots of speed, I left the rest of the party by the door and marched little jan up to the liche. I clicked on the tomb to rise kangaxx, gave him the golden arms, legs ect. When you see him start to rise out of the ground get ready to pause. If you catch it just right you can pause it when he has a blue circle round his feet. Get jan to pickpocket and unpause. When the game resumes " item recieved " appears in the box and you can leg it out of there.

This means if you want the ring but do not want to fight the demi liche you can, or if your greedy like me get two rings because he still drops one when he dies.
